the car travel 60 km in a in 1 hour 30 minutes how long will it take to cover a distance of hundred kilometre at the same speed

Answer:
2 hours 30 minutes
Step-by-step explanation:
Speed = Distance/Time
Time = Distance/Speed
The car covers 60Km in 1 hour 30 minutes i.e. 90 minutes:
Speed = 60Km*60/90 mins
= 40km/hr
To cover 100 km at the same speed, i.e.:
Time = 100Km/40km/hr
= 2.5 hrs
= 2 hours 30 minutes
